According to media sources, Prime Minister Narendra Modi today chaired a comprehensive review meeting in New Delhi to assess the current status of the Yamuna River and discuss ongoing and future plans for its cleaning and rejuvenation. The agency-wise action plan to clean the river was reviewed in the meeting. Mr Modi advised that the best available technology should be harnessed to gather micro-level real-time data to measure the flows in the drains as well as monitor the functioning of the sewage treatment plants. Union Home Minister Amit Shah, Jal Shakti Minister C. R. Patil, Delhi Chief Minister Rekha Gupta and senior officials of the government were attended the meeting.
During the meeting, it was also decided that Delhi will prepare an Urban River Management Plan, for holistic water management, and integrate it with the City Master Plan. Prime Minister Modi said that the experience of people of Delhi while celebrating the festival of Chhath Puja should improve.
